      The authors study the pointwise convergence of sequences of characters of compact Abelian groups and its relation to Bohr topologies. For \(X\) a compact Abelian group, \(B\) an inifinite subset of its dual \(\widehat X\), and \(\zeta\in \mathbb T\), let \(C_B(\zeta)\) be the set of all \(x\in X\) such that \(\langle\varphi (x): \varphi\in B\rangle\) converges to \(\zeta\) (that is, every neighborhood of \(\zeta\) contains \(\varphi (x)\) for all but finitely many \(\varphi\in B\)). \(C_B(1)\) is denoted shortly by \(C_B\). \(\widetilde{\mathcal C}_B:=\cup_{\zeta\in \mathbb T} C_B(\zeta)\). If \(\mathcal F\) is a free filter on \(\widehat X\), let \({\mathcal D}_{\mathcal F}=\cup\{C_B: B\in {\mathcal F}\}\). The sets \(C_B\) and \({\mathcal D}_{\mathcal F}\) are subgroups of \(X\). \(C_B\) has always Haar measure 0, while the measure of \({\mathcal D}_{\mathcal F}\) depends on \(\mathcal F\). The authors show that for any infinite compact Abelian group \(X\), there is \(D\) such that: (1) \(D\) is a Haar null subgroup of \(X\); (2) \(D\) is dense in \(X\); (3) \(D\) is not a subset of any countable union of the form \(\cup_n \widetilde{\mathcal C}_{B_n}\), where each \({B_n}\) is an infinite subset of \(\widehat X\); (4) \(D=\mathcal D_{{\mathcal F}_\varphi}\) for some sequence of distinct characters \({\varphi}=\langle\varphi_n :n\in \omega\rangle\) (here \({\mathcal F}_\varphi\) is the filter \(\mathcal F\) generated by all the sets of the form \(\{\varphi_n: n\in E\}\), where \(E\) is a subset of \(\omega\) of asymptotic density 1).
